I ended up looking through comparison sites to see what was the best value and then eventually going back to M&S with specified cover for bikes over £2k.

All the other policies I found that were cheaper had caveats like not "New for old" (i.e. we're only going to give you £1000) or "outbuildings only covered up to a certain value" (i.e. we're only going to give you £1000).

Went with M&S because I'd been happy with them so far and had heard people with good experiences of claiming.
